Literary Festival Opens New Chapter For Town

The first-ever Havant Literary Festival begins this week - building on the town's historical links with the written word. Parchment was made in Havant for the best part of 1,000 years, with local tradition saying it was used for Magna Carta and the Treaty of Versailles, and although the trade of parchment-making has died out festival organisers hope the new event will be the start of a new literary tradition.
